I am having some problem with LOCALBOOT and menu.c32
This is my isolinux.cfg:
-------------------------------------------
default menu.c32
timeout 50
prompt 0
ontimeout local
menu title "TITLE"
label livecd
menu default
manu label "LiveCD"
kernel gentoo
append initrd=initrd.igz root=/dev/ram0 init=/linuxrc looptype=squashfs
loop=/ livecd.squashfs dokeymap cdroot vga=791
splash=silent,theme:livecd-2005.1 CONSOLE=/dev/tty1 quiet
label local
menu label "Boot from harddrive"
LOCALBOOT -1
-------------------------------------------
Now if I let it timeout, it just reloads the menu and starts the countdown over
again.
By choosing "Boot from harddrive" on the menu the systems boots from
the harddrive.
I also tried with ontimeout LOCALBOOT -1 but this give me the same result.
Also LOCALBOOT 0 and LOCALBOOT 0x80 give me the same result, the menu just
reloads and the timeout countdown starts all over again.
Anyone who can see what I am doing wrong?

Forgot to CC the mailing list. Sorry. Hi, Yes, somthing is wrong. :) And it is menu.c32 that cause the problem. If I let menu.c32 laod and count down, it fails. Just reloads the menu and starts a new countdown. If I ESC from the menu to get a prompt and wait until timout it works. If I press TAB and it lists ".localboot -1" and press ENTER it works. If I do not load menu.c32 it also work. If I change "ontimeout" to point to a lable that should load the linux from CD and I get the same result. It is only the combination "ontimeout", "PROMPT 0" and "menu.c32" loaded that fails. I can imagine menu.c32 has it's own timout code? And possibly eaven it's own ontimeout code? I can imagine the problem will be there, and how menu.c32 sends commands back to ISILINUX? I use ISOLINUX 3.11 and the menu.c32 from the syslinux-3.11 package from kernel.org. I also tried with ISOLINUX.BIN and menu.c32 from the syslinux-3.20-pre3 from kernel.org and I get the same problem. Is there any way I can help give more information?
